One of the simplest, most effective ways to build a club’s membership is by word of mouth.

Here’s why:

Enthusiasm. Personal conversations can be more passionate than fliers, brochures and e‐mails.

The full story. Face to face, you’re able to delve deeply into your favorite topic: your Kiwanis club.

Sincerity. When you’re chatting informally, there’s no need to oversell. Your passion for your club will help seal the deal.

Personal touch. When you take the time to talk to prospective members, they feel important, wanted.

So, encourage your fellow members to find opportunities to spread the word about your club and Kiwanis, whether they are at home, work or play. And tell them that Kiwanis International’s “Elevator Speech” can help them craft their very own Kiwanis story.

Kiwanis International “elevator speech”

This is an overview of the organization, its service and work. The name reflects the fact that someone can deliver an elevator speech in the time span of an elevator ride (for example, 30 seconds or 100‐150 words).

An example . . .

“Kiwanis International is an international organization of member‐volunteers who give more than 6 million hours and more than US$100 million each year to help change the world one child and one community at a time. Any community need can become a Kiwanis service project, especially if the need involves children, who should have the help and the right to lead healthy, successful lives. We believe that helping a child helps the world.”
